Output 00f43a21800f24ee975498c7029b8e0a3b8d66442c508a22738ed5e55d552301:4

value
333332
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6c63d66507f06ad4859bd30e5112ea025e315d68 OP_EQUAL
address
3Ba8W6Ei5TNpoFsqcrBuQS4ry5z9NqmCrA
transaction
00f43a21800f24ee975498c7029b8e0a3b8d66442c508a22738ed5e55d552301
spent
true